SAFEWAY STORES, INCORPORATED v. FEEBACK

No. 40262.

390 P.2d 519 (1964)

SAFEWAY STORES, INCORPORATED, a foreign corporation, and Edwin Tatum, Plaintiffs in Error, v. Rachel C. FEEBACK, Defendant in Error.

Supreme Court of Oklahoma.

Rehearing Denied March 17, 1964.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Hudson, Hudson, Wheaton, Kyle & Brett, Tulsa, for plaintiffs in error.

Walker & Gilder, Tulsa, for defendant in error.


WILLIAMS, Justice.

The question to be determined in this appeal is whether the customer of a retail food store may recover money damages from the owner and manager thereof, respectively, for personal injuries said to have proximately resulted from a fall caused by her slipping on some carrots which were lying on the floor of an aisle necessarily traversed by plaintiff and other customers in the course of their shopping, absent...
